Heat radiation is also known as thermal radiation. It is the emission of electromagnetic waves in the form of heat from the surface of an object due to its temperature.
Infrared radiation, which is also known as heat radiation, cannot be seen by the naked eye as it lies beyond the visible spectrum of light.
Heat radiation, also known as thermal radiation, is emitted at various frequencies depending on the temperature of the object. As temperature increases, the frequency of the radiation also increases. The peak frequency of heat radiation is given by Wien's displacement law: f_peak = c / λ_peak, where f_peak is the peak frequency, c is the speed of light, and λ_peak is the peak wavelength.
Heat radiation is also known as thermal radiation. It is the transfer of heat energy in the form of electromagnetic waves, typically in the infrared region of the electromagnetic spectrum. This type of energy transfer does not require a medium and can occur through a vacuum.

Heat radiation is infrared radiation, which is a relatively low frequency radiation, slightly lower than that of visible light. Nuclear radiation includes a variety of types, including X rays and gamma rays, which are very high frequency radiation, and which are consequently much more dangerous, and can cause radiation sickness. There are also other types of nuclear radiation such as alpha rays, beta rays, and neutrons, all of which are in the form of subatomic particles rather than electromagnetic radiation.
